C5/C9
Copolymerized Hydrocarbon resins is a series of C5 Resin modified
C9 resin obtained from copolymerizing of C5 fraction and C9
fraction that derived from the by-product of thermal cracking of
naphtha. It is a granular solid resin with the color range from
light yellow to yellow. It is not a high polymer, but a low polymer
with the molecular weight range of 300-3000. C5/C9 petroleum resin
has the advantages both of C5 resin and C9 resin. It has the
characteristics of low acid value, good miscibility, water, ethanol
and chemical resistance, the chemical stability against acid, the
good adjustment of viscosity and thermal stability, weather
resistance and light aging resistance because of non-polar groups
in its structure. C5/C9 hydrocarbon resin has good solubility in
organic solvents especially in oil solvent, as well as good
compatibility with other resins. It also has brittle, increasing
viscosity, cohesiveness and plasticity. Generally, it is not used
alone, but used as accelerant, regulator and modifier together with
other resins in Adhesive, Rubber, Tire and Coating, etc.
C5/C9 Copolymerized Petroleum Resins can be used in hot melt
adhesives, adhesives, rubber and tire fields especially in radial
tire with the effects of not only increasing adhesion between
particles but also improving adhesion between particles and cord;
in hot melt adhesives, adhesives fields, C5/C9 can not only provide
better initial cohesiveness, but can also be used like rosin resins
to adjust and improve viscosity durability and strength of mixture
of glue and resins.
